Navigating the Future: Integrating Sustainable Fuels in Naval Corvette Propulsion
KTH, School of Engineering Sciences (SCI), Engineering Mechanics, Aerospace, moveability and naval architecture.
2024 (English)Independent thesis Advanced level (degree of Master (Two Years)), 20 credits / 30 HE creditsStudent thesisAlternative title
Navigera mot framtiden: Hållbara bränslen i framdrivningen av marina korvetter (Swedish)
Abstract [en]

This thesis explores the integration of sustainable fuels into the propulsion systems of diesel-based naval corvettes, focusing on alternative fuels that can be implemented by 2050. The global push towards reducing greenhouse gas emissions, especially within the maritime sector, necessitates innovative approaches to fuel usage in military vessels. Through a comprehensive literature review and multi-criteria analysis, this research evaluates the feasibility, technological readiness, and environmental impact of various biofuels and synthetic fuels. The findings suggest that biofuels, due to their higher technological maturity and immediate applicability, are more suitable for near-term integration, while synthetic fuels present a promising long-term solution as their production capabilities and technological maturity improve. This study contributes to the ongoing efforts to achieve net-zero emissions in military maritime operations, offering insights into future fuel strategies for naval vessels.

Abstract [sv]

Denna avhandling undersöker integrationen av hållbara bränslen i framdrivningssystemen för diesel-baserade korvetter, med fokus på alternativa bränslen som kan implementeras före år 2050. Den globala strävan att minska växthusgasutsläpp, särskilt inom sjöfartssektorn, kräver innovativa metoder för bränsleanvändning i militära fartyg. Genom en omfattande litteraturöversikt och en multi-kriterieanalys utvärderar denna forskning genomförbarhet, teknologisk mognad och miljöpåverkan av olika biobränslen och syntetiska bränslen. Resultaten visar att biobränslen, tack vare deras högre teknologiska mognad och omedelbara användbarhet, är mer lämpliga för kortsiktig integration, medan syntetiska bränslen utgör en lovande långsiktig lösning i takt med att deras produktionskapacitet och teknologiska mognad förbättras. Denna studie bidrar till de pågående ansträngningarna att uppnå netto nollutsläpp i militära sjöfartsoperationer och erbjuder insikter i framtida bränslestrategier för marinens fartyg.
